Cherish Hue Hotel
16.465491, 107.594784Overview
The perfect 4-star Cherish Hue Hotel is located merely a 6-minute walk from Pho di bo Hue and features 24-hour front desk assistance and late check-out. Boasting an ideal location at a distance of 2.4 km from a historical place like the captivating Thai Hoa Palace, this Hue hotel includes an outdoor pool area.
Location
Close to a river, the property is around a 25-minute walk from Quoc Hoc Hue High School for the Gifted. Bao Quoc Pagoda is around a 25-minute walk from the sophisticated Cherish Hue, and Phu Bai International airport is 15 km away. The accommodation is also a few minutes' drive from the Perfume River. Cherish Hue Hotel is situated relatively close to Imperial City, and The Sinh Tourist bus station lies approximately 10 minutes' walk away.
Rooms
Some of the soundproofed rooms have a balcony and a sitting area, and such facilities as a flat-screen TV with satellite channels, along with a mini-bar. They are outfitted with comfortable decor. Providing a hot tub and a sauna, some bathrooms have slippers. Guests can also enjoy views of the city.
Eat & Drink
Breakfast is served on the 11th floor. The lounge bar is ideal for a relaxing drink. European cuisine is offered at ZUCCA Restaurant, situated a mere 5 minutes' walk from the hotel.
Leisure & Business
Upon request and at a surcharge, a swimming pool and chaise longues can also be provided. The Cherish Hue includes a fitness suite, a wellness centre and a spa lounge to ensure guests maximum relaxation. Such spa facilities as a Turkish steam bath, a Turkish steam room, and a hot tub are available on site. Finally, the Cherish houses a business centre featuring a work desk and a xerox.
